teleprompter
English
Etymology
tele- +? prompter; genericized trademark, originally styled TelePrompTer.
Pronunciation
- (US) IPA(key): /?t?l??p??mpt??/
Noun
teleprompter (plural teleprompters)
- a device placed near or on a television camera that displays scrolling text, allowing a person to read a script while appearing to speak spontaneously to the camera

prompter
English
Etymology
prompt +? -er
Adjective
prompter
- comparative form of prompt: more prompt
Noun
prompter (plural prompters)
- (theater) The person who does the prompting.
